Christer Johansson is a male former international table tennis player from Sweden.
He won a bronze medal at the 1967 World Table Tennis Championships in the Swaythling Cup (men's team event) with Hans Alsér, Kjell Johansson (his brother) and Bo Persson.
He was a two times gold medal winner in the team event at the European Table Tennis Championships and later became national coach of Sweden.
